Technical Analysis

Immediate technical support for MYFW sits at $25.55, a price level that has held during multiple pullbacks over the course of recent weeks, with buyers stepping in to limit downside moves each time the stock has approached this level. Immediate resistance is identified at $28.23, a price point that has capped upward attempts on three separate occasions in recent trading periods, as sellers have entered the market to prevent further upside gains at this threshold. The stock’s relative strength index (RSI) is currently in the mid-40s, indicating a neutral momentum stance with no clear overbought or oversold signals to suggest an imminent trend shift. MYFW is also trading between its short-term and medium-term simple moving averages, reinforcing the view that the stock is in a consolidation phase with no dominant near-term trend. Volatility for the stock has remained below sector averages this month, with daily price moves staying within a narrow band between the identified support and resistance levels. Outlook

The current range-bound trading pattern for MYFW could persist in the near term unless the stock breaks either of its key technical levels on significant volume. A confirmed close above the $28.23 resistance level on above-average volume could signal a potential shift in momentum to the upside, with the stock possibly testing higher price ranges in subsequent trading sessions. Conversely, a confirmed close below the $25.55 support level on elevated volume could indicate potential further downside pressure, as the current consolidation pattern would be invalidated. Broader sector trends will likely play a large role in determining MYFW’s near-term price action: broad-based buying interest across regional banking names in upcoming weeks would likely increase the probability of a resistance breakout, while widespread sector selling could push the stock toward its support level. With no recent earnings data available to drive company-specific price moves, analysts and market participants are expected to continue monitoring both technical levels and upcoming macroeconomic data releases for cues that could drive a break out of the current trading range.
